Royals Bring 1-0 Series Lead over Giants Into Game 2
- The Kansas City Royals lead the San Francisco Giants 1-0 in their MLB series, with Game 2 scheduled Tuesday in San Francisco at 9:45 p.m. EDT.
- The series follows a season where the Royals hold a 27-22 record, third in the AL Central, and the Giants have a 28-20 record, third in the NL West.
- Probable pitchers are Michael Lorenzen for Kansas City, with a 3-4 record and 3.76 ERA, and Hayden Birdsong for San Francisco, with a 1-0 record and 2.31 ERA.
- San Francisco holds a 16-8 record at home and performs well with 14 wins in games where they achieve eight or more hits. Meanwhile, Kansas City has struggled slightly on the road with a 10-13 record but has managed a strong 9-5 mark in games decided by a single run.
- The game outcome may influence the series momentum as the Royals maintain a slight advantage, but both teams face several injured players on their disabled lists.
